Output 19350409304872356be6f943033e3b255b38c7f9c91fb5e756fbe1ebdf7ab8f1:5

value
2375
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37623d884e6ec56c41cf35905cd985a2d645c5f7 OP_EQUAL
address
DABwPfkzxkL3BeUW1mM592ft7TwKRr8AC2
transaction
19350409304872356be6f943033e3b255b38c7f9c91fb5e756fbe1ebdf7ab8f1
spent
true